Oregon SB 759 (2023R1) — Relating to supports for adults with developmental disabilities; and declaring an emergency.

Requires Department of Human Services to ensure that] investigate options for allowing adults receiving developmental disability services to receive supports necessary to live in homes they own or rent and with support of roommates that they choose. Requires department to report findings from investigation to interim committees of Legislative Assembly related to human services by December 1, 2023.
